Sweep test: This involves playing a sine wave that sweeps across the entire frequency range of the device or system and measuring the output level at each frequency.The … WebJul 31, 2024 · Super high frequency is in the range of 3 GHz to 30 GHz. It can only operate in a line of sight path since any obstruction between the transmitter and receiving station will break the communication. It is commonly used in point-to-point communication, satellite systems, digital TV broadcasting in the Ku band (DTH service – direct to home), Wi-Fi …
